In depth

Verdict

Tony Martin and Colin Keane look a formidable partnership and Dundory beat LOINGSEOIR a short-head over 1m2f on heavy going here in October when conceding 5lb. The runner-up will be ridden by a 10lb claimer here and should have the edge at the weights. Mk Drama took a long time to lose his maiden tag at Gowran but then ran well from an 11lb higher mark on this track and will love the testing conditions. Ballycaines is fit from Dundalk and hurdling and at the right end of the handicap while the consistent Dragon Of Malta doesn't have much to find at his best and had a recent run at Dundalk to put him straight. Kosman may probe best of the remainder.
